"The Baddeck Gathering" ~ C: Pipe Major Alex MacDonald
born Cape Breton, 1893
~ the tune was composed in commemoration of a regatta held there in 1932 (Shears). ~ courtesy of ~

I might quible and call it D Mix. Measures like | efg =c2 g |, with a strong C natural when there are no such strong instances of C sharps, lead me to hear the natural as diatonic and the sharp as chromatic (the ever popular raised leading tone).
